OUR VISION
A world class medical camping facility in the rolling hills of Scottsville, Kentucky providing a cost-free, safe, and fun camping experience for seriously ill and disabled children and their families.

OUR MISSION
To uplift children who have life-threatening illnesses by creating experiences year-round that are memorable, exciting, fun, build self-esteem, are physically safe, and medically sound.

CONTEST UPDATE:  CCK CLEANS UP

THANK YOU for voting The Center for Courageous Kids, an ACA accredited camp located in Scottsville, KY, your #1 children's charity.  We are honored by each one of the 14,986 votes.  Chosen from over 5,000 entries nationwide, CCK is humbled by our first place finish and the $10,000.00 award.

Charles Eggers presents Roger Murtie with autographed guitars for auction.  Thanks to Charles and his "Guitars for Charity" (which he co-founded with Willie Nelson) we are able to offer several autographed collector's guitars at auctions throughout the year.  Above photo shows the Gibson Dale Earnhardt Tribute concert guitar, a Mitchell autographed Willie Nelson guitar, and a Fender Squier autographed Cowboy Troy guitar.  Thank you Charles and Guitars for Charity!!
